The Army utilizes the Risk Management (RM) process as a tool to determine risk levels. This systematic approach involves identifying hazards, assessing their potential impact, and implementing controls to mitigate risks. The RM process is integral to mission planning and execution, ensuring that soldiers can operate safely and effectively in various environments. Additionally, the Army employs software tools like the Composite Risk Management (CRM) tool to streamline this process.
CRM Is a systematic tool used by the US Army to implement risk factors and safety programs at the unit levels and On and Off Post hours. FM 5-19 covers the CRM
The Marine Corps uses a tool called ORM- Operational Risk Management. It determines how to best conduct an operation with the least risk to personnel as possible. If the risk outweighs the success in mission accomplishment, the operation's strategy is modified.
The Risk Severity Matrix is a visual tool used to assess and prioritize risks based on their likelihood of occurrence and potential impact on a project or organization. It typically consists of a grid that categorizes risks into different levels of severity, such as low, medium, high, and critical. By mapping risks in this way, stakeholders can focus their attention and resources on the most significant threats, facilitating better decision-making and risk management strategies.

The Army Safety Management Division records all incident information the the RMIS system. This system can be used as a risk management tool. All details of incidents are recorded in this system and the system is available to all Army commands.
